Output e027c747df512da58d104df06432fec03149fd6a609d253154a0423796eb4343:89

value
138453
script pubkey
OP_0 OP_PUSHBYTES_20 664ea909ea73f3cf3340599e3e6d5833986fbc8a
address
bc1qve82jz02w0eu7v6qtx0rum2cxwvxl0y2enkh4n
transaction
e027c747df512da58d104df06432fec03149fd6a609d253154a0423796eb4343